PRO 8 prepares for 2013 secure and fair election
Philippine Information Agency
By Ninfa Iluminda B. Quirante
posted 9-Dec-2012
·
0 comments
Police Regional Office - Region 8 (PRO-8) intensified their law enforcement and internal security operations in preparation for 2013 secure and fair election.
Edgar Basbas Task force commander of the Regional Special Operation Task Group (RSOTG) revealed that there remain but two private armed groups (PAGs) in the region and that they are determined to dismantle them.
In a press conference on secure and fair election held on December 8, Saturday, at the Police Provincial Office (PPO), Camp Lucban, Catbalogan City, Basbas added that there are 34,300 loose firearms in Eastern Visayas with 5, 473 in Samar alone and 1,724 with unrenewed license.
During the press conference, Police regional Director Elmer Soria said that Samar is considered one of the 15 provinces in the priority election watch list nationwide.
He explained that this is due to the presence of PAGs, loose firearms, intense political rivalry, presence of threat groups, and criminal elements.
Soria said the PRO-8 actions prepared police intervention operations like “check points, oplan sita, and oplan bakal," neutralization of PAGs, accounting and recovery of loose firearms with un-renewed licenses “oplan katok,” police community dialogues, recall of security personnel, accounting of wanted persons, and judicial audit of provincial jails.
Samar Police Provincial Director Eusebio Mejos clarified that the reshuffle of PNP personnel has already started for those who have stayed for two years and those with relatives as official candidates for the 2013 election.
Lawyer Corazon Montallana of Comelec said that the “Oplan Baklas” for political ads will start January 13, 2013.
The four officials request for full support from the media for a fair 2013 elections.
Soria and Mejos assured that they will facilitate security for the media practitioners especially during the election. (PIA 8- Samar with Avha H. Ebalde)
